WebJun 4, 2011 · Pharmacological Management Acute drug therapy refers to the treatment of individual attacks of headache in patients with episodic and chronic TTH. Most headaches in patients with episodic TTH are mild to moderate and the patients can often self-manage by using simple analgesics. WebThe treatment of cluster headache should be evidence-based and the starting dose should be the 360 mg effective in a randomized clinical trial. 4 The dose can then be increased with 80 mg every second week with electrocardiograph (ECG) control 2 until 720 mg. The recommended clinical dose is 480 mg and if this dose is exceeded, this fact needs to be …
